The short version

Southeast Arcadia has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$60,169. Population has grown 25% since 2000. 6%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 36%. Median home value has more than tripled since 2000, reaching $169,200. The poverty rate of 26.4% is well above the national figure.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Southeast Arcadia, Florida?

Southeast Arcadia, Florida has about 7,555 residents according to the 2024 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Southeast Arcadia, Florida?

The typical household in Southeast Arcadia, Florida earns about $60,169 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Southeast Arcadia, Florida expensive?

In Southeast Arcadia, Florida, the median home is worth about $169,200, and the typical rent is about $939 a month.

How educated are people in Southeast Arcadia, Florida?

About 6.3% of adults age 25 and over in Southeast Arcadia, Florida h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Southeast Arcadia, Florida?

About 26.4% of people in Southeast Arcadia, Florida live below the federal poverty line.

Has Southeast Arcadia, Florida grown since 1990?

Yes, Southeast Arcadia, Florida has grown since 1990. The population has added about 3,410 residents, a change of about 82 percent over that period.
